Output 2c7d204ba382279a79a50637abfcd919b25112dd0a7a8c8d51ece05b6c81e00b:24

value
27000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4900ee420ae0c8faedc320ca6e3c739fe7207da2 OP_EQUAL
address
38M2NDKVzTKU9UCnNvTm8v3XqLbgpZL3QF
transaction
2c7d204ba382279a79a50637abfcd919b25112dd0a7a8c8d51ece05b6c81e00b
confirmations
344213
spent
true